Understanding Same-Day Transmission Repairs: A Comprehensive Overview

Same-day transmission repairs are a crucial aspect of vehicle maintenance that often demands immediate attention. Transmission fluid change frequency varies based on vehicle type, driving conditions, and maintenance history. On average, a standard automatic transmission may require a fluid change every 30,000 to 60,000 miles, while manual transmissions can go longer, around 50,000 to 100,000 miles. Regular checks for leaks are paramount; even small transmission leaks can lead to significant damage over time. One key consideration is the expertise and reputation of the transmission repair shop. Look for professionals who specialize in same-day repairs, equipped with advanced diagnostics and state-of-the-art equipment to pinpoint issues accurately. Experience counts; choose a team that handles various transmission problems, from minor leaks to complete transaxle assembly replacements. Reputable shops often provide transparent pricing, avoiding hidden fees or complex estimates that can be a nightmare for customers facing urgent needs.
Additionally, consider the availability of original equipment manufacturer (OEM) parts and their impact on repair quality and durability. While after-market parts may seem appealing due to lower costs, OEM components are designed specifically for your vehicle, ensuring optimal performance and longevity. This distinction becomes particularly important when dealing with complex transmission issues that require precise fitting and compatibility.
